%define ld_ver 3 %define compat_ld_ver 2 %define libname %mklibname glibc_lsb Name: glibc_lsb Version: 2.4.7 Release: %mkrel 8 Group: System/Libraries Summary: LSB dynamic loader links License: Freely redistributable without restriction URL: http://www.linuxbase.org/spec Provides: glibc_lsb Obsoletes: glibc_lsb BuildRoot: %{_tmppath}/%{name}-%{version}-root %description Provides ld-lsb* dynamic loader links for LSB compliance %package -n %libname Group: System/Libraries Summary: LSB dynamic loader links Provides: glibc_lsb Obsoletes: glibc_lsb %description -n %libname Provides ld-lsb* dynamic loader links for LSB compliance %prep %build %install rm -rf $RPM_BUILD_ROOT install -d $RPM_BUILD_ROOT/%{_lib} %ifarch %{ix86} ln -sf ld-linux.so.2 $RPM_BUILD_ROOT/%{_lib}/ld-lsb.so.%{ld_ver} ln -sf ld-linux.so.2 $RPM_BUILD_ROOT/%{_lib}/ld-lsb.so.%{compat_ld_ver} %endif %ifarch ppc ln -sf ld-2.4.so $RPM_BUILD_ROOT/%{_lib}/ld-lsb-ppc32.so.%{ld_ver} ln -sf ld-2.4.so $RPM_BUILD_ROOT/%{_lib}/ld-lsb-ppc32.so.%{compat_ld_ver} %endif %ifarch x86_64 ln -sf ld-linux-x86-64.so.2 $RPM_BUILD_ROOT/%{_lib}/ld-lsb-x86-64.so.%{ld_ver} ln -sf ld-linux-x86-64.so.2 $RPM_BUILD_ROOT/%{_lib}/ld-lsb-x86-64.so.%{compat_ld_ver} %endif export DONT_SYMLINK_LIBS=1 %clean rm -rf $RPM_BUILD_ROOT %files -n %libname %defattr(-, root, root) %ifarch %{ix86} /%{_lib}/ld-lsb.so.%{ld_ver} /%{_lib}/ld-lsb.so.%{compat_ld_ver} %endif %ifarch ppc /%{_lib}/ld-lsb-ppc32.so.%{ld_ver} /%{_lib}/ld-lsb-ppc32.so.%{compat_ld_ver} %endif %ifarch x86_64 /%{_lib}/ld-lsb-x86-64.so.%{ld_ver} /%{_lib}/ld-lsb-x86-64.so.%{compat_ld_ver} %endif %changelog * Sat Jan 12 2013 umeabot <umeabot> 2.4.7-8.mga3 + Revision: 351821 - Mass Rebuild - https://wiki.mageia.org/en/Feature:Mageia3MassRebuild * Tue Mar 29 2011 stewb <stewb> 2.4.7-7.mga1 + Revision: 78811 - rework packaging for bi-arch support * Thu Mar 24 2011 stewb <stewb> 2.4.7-6.mga1 + Revision: 76841 - fix group * Thu Jan 27 2011 stewb <stewb> 2.4.7-5.mga1 + Revision: 42158 - imported package glibc_lsb